Through-Space Activation Can Override Substituent Effects in Electrophilic Aromatic Substitution.

Electrophilic aromatic substitution (EAS) represents one of the most important classes of reactions in all of chemistry. One of the "iron laws" of EAS is that an electron-rich aromatic ring will react more rapidly than an electron-poor ring with suitable electrophiles.
